Transaction 6856cc78311f5cf4338ea000cafb6f38693f5d68c6fd02ade0e2dfcbaca3143f
1 Input
1 Output
-
6856cc78311f5cf4338ea000cafb6f38693f5d68c6fd02ade0e2dfcbaca3143f:0
- value
- 51206
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8fce2879af082a6504e59bc86172b65402ff86dd OP_EQUAL
- address
- 3EoPX6HLPNJvk3hHez8niLrD7T2aFS3YED